辽宁岫岩县偏岭地区晚大石桥期沉积环境及构造古地理

摘    要:偏岭地区大石桥组三段自下而上分为6个岩性层,每层都有不同的岩性组合特征.碳酸盐岩的CaO/MgO比值具有指示沉积环境的作用.通过分析该段地层的岩性组合特征,并结合不同层位的CaO/MgO比值,推断出偏岭地区在晚大石桥期的沉积环境演变过程为干旱湖、封闭海湾→开阔浅海→滨海→干旱湖、封闭海湾→浅海(偶为潮间或滨岸)→滨海、浅海交互环境.

SEDIMENTARY ENVIRONMENT AND TECTONO-PALEOGEOGRAPHY OF THE PALEOPROTEROZOIC DASHIQIAO FORMATION IN EASTERN LIAONING

Abstract:The 3rd member of Paleoproterozoic Dashiqiao formation in Pianling,Xiuyan County,Eastern Liaoning can be subdivided into 6 lithologic layers,each of which has different characters of lithologic assemblage.The CaO / MgO ratio of carbonate rock is an indicator for sedimentary environment.With analysis on the characters of lithologic assemblage and the CaO / MgO ratio of each layer,it is inferred that the sedimentary environment of Late Dashiqiao age in Pianling area was evolved in the process of arid lagoon and closed bay -open shallow sea -shore -arid lagoon and close bay -shallow sea (occasionally intertidal zone or shore) -alternative of shore and shallow sea.
